Public Reporting of Fraternity and Sorority Chapter Grades Beginning Fall 2009 Semester - The First Public Report to be Published March 1, 2010

In order to better meet the expressed needs of our Potential New Members (PNMs) and ther families, the K-State Greek Affairs Office will begin publicly reporting and ranking aggregate chapter grade information for the following chapter categories: New Members, Initiated Members, All-Chapter Members.  Individual grade information will NOT be publicly reported.  Any chapter reporting category consisting of fewer than two members will not be publicly reported.  

Chapter grade information is K-State Greek Affair's most requested statistic from parents and PNMs.  Previously, Greek Affairs has been unable to respond to these detailed requests because fraternity grades were publicly reported by quartile only and sorority grades were not publicly reported.  Research of Big 12 institutions showed that K-State was in the minority of institutions (Baylor, OK State, OU, CU, K-State) that did not publicly report chapter grade information.

Designated chapter officials such advisors, scholarship chairs, and presidents will continue to receive individual member grade reports each semester.  Recipients of this information will continue to be used for internal, chapter-specific purposes only.
